A股上市公司传智教育(股票代码 003032)旗下技术交流社区北京昌平校区

 找回密码
 加入黑马

QQ登录

只需一步,快速开始

© 李烨 中级黑马   /  2014-4-14 21:40  /  850 人查看  /  2 人回复  /   0 人收藏 转载请遵从CC协议 禁止商业使用本文

本帖最后由 李烨 于 2014-4-15 19:32 编辑

字符串的定义有char []、char *、NSString ...
想问一下,在C和OC中标准的字符串定义是怎么样的,有什么需要注意的。

评分

参与人数 1技术分 +1 收起 理由
jing迪 + 1

查看全部评分

2 个回复

倒序浏览
首先 char[]这是一个数组   但是也可以用来保存字符串
        char *变量名  是定义一个C语言的指针字符串
上边两个都是C语言的定义字符串的
NSString *变量名     是OC的定义字符串的    代表一个字符串类   是一个不可变字符串       和它对应的还有一个可变字符 NSMutableString *变量名    若还是不懂建议可以看视频  foundation里的第5,6个视频     

评分

参与人数 1技术分 +1 收起 理由
jing迪 + 1

查看全部评分

回复 使用道具 举报
程序猿-2014 发表于 2014-4-15 02:22
首先 char[]这是一个数组   但是也可以用来保存字符串
        char *变量名  是定义一个C语言的指针字符串 ...

:handshake
回复 使用道具 举报
您需要登录后才可以回帖 登录 | 加入黑马